How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cupertino?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cupertino Studio Apartments | $2,811 | $1,649 | $10,000+ |
Cupertino 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,203 | $1,235 | $10,000+ |
Cupertino 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,956 | $2,295 | $10,000+ |
Cupertino 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,417 | $3,195 | $8,735 |
Cupertino 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,603 | $5,800 | $8,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cupertino
How much are Studio apartments in Cupertino?
There are currently 61 Studio Apartments in Cupertino with rent ranges from $1,649 to $13,863 with an average price of $2,811.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cupertino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cupertino ranges from $1,235 to $12,636 with an average monthly rent of $3,203.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cupertino c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cupertino range from $2,295 to $16,836.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,956.
How expensive are Cupertino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 439 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cupertino on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,195 to $8,735 - averaging $4,417 for the location.
